Title: ●Safety Principles for Automated Driving Systems 
Abstract:

This notice solicits comments on regulatory approaches to motor vehicles equipped with Automatic Driving System (ADS). The agency seeks public comments on the creation of a safety framework for objectively and transparently assessing and validating the success of each ADS vehicles or developers in designing safety into its vehicles. More specifically, it asks commenters about developing and establishing a regulatory approach such as amending Federal Motor Vehicle Safety Standards (FMVSS) or developing alternative safety regulations relating to ADS vehicle performance.
